code4f 2025-06-22 10:30 采纳率: 98.1%
浏览 4

DTX转STY时,Docstrip如何正确提取注释并生成文档?

在LaTeX项目中,从DTX文件生成STY文件时,Docstrip工具如何正确提取注释并生成文档是一个常见问题。主要挑战在于:DTX文件混合了代码与文档内容,若注释标记(如 `%`)使用不当或缺少正确的守护符(Guarded Comment),可能导致生成的STY文件缺失必要内容或文档不完整。例如,未在DTX中明确区分 `\begin{macrocode}` 和 `\end{macrocode}` 块,会使Docstrip无法识别哪些部分需保留为纯代码,哪些部分用于生成文档。此外,若忽视 `%` 或 `%` 等条件注释,可能会导致生成的STY文件包含多余内容或丢失关键实现细节。因此,确保DTX文件结构清晰、注释规范,并合理使用Docstrip的配置指令,是解决问题的关键。
  • 写回答

0条回答 默认 最新

    报告相同问题?

    问题事件

    • 创建了问题 6月22日